Core Skills Analysis

Mathematics

  • Developed understanding of number recognition by identifying and matching numbered cards.
  • Practiced basic counting skills when keeping track of cards played and cards remaining.
  • Recognized numerical sequences and patterns through gameplay.
  • Engaged in strategic thinking by planning which cards to play to achieve the win condition.

Social Skills

  • Learned turn-taking, promoting patience and respectful interaction.
  • Enhanced communication skills by following and explaining game rules.
  • Experienced cooperation and healthy competition with peers or family members.
  • Developed emotional regulation by managing excitement and frustration during gameplay.

Tips

To further deepen understanding of number concepts and social interaction, encourage the child to create their own card game using numbers and colors, which helps build design thinking and reinforces math skills. Integrate discussions about probability by predicting which cards might appear next during gameplay. To support social development, role-play scenarios that involve winning and losing gracefully, fostering empathy and emotional intelligence. Additionally, organizing group Uno sessions can enhance collaborative skills and teach children how to negotiate and resolve conflicts amicably.

Learning Standards

  • ACMNA017 - Recognise, model, represent and order numbers to at least 100.
  • ACPPS006 - Participate in games and group activities, adjusting their play to accommodate others.
  • ACPPS018 - Apply personal and social skills to work collaboratively.
  • ACMNA020 - Solve simple problems involving addition and subtraction.

Try This Next

  • Create a worksheet where the child records the numbers of cards played and calculates the total to practice addition.
  • Design a drawing prompt asking the child to illustrate their favorite moment during the Uno game and write a sentence about how they felt.
